YR

Yong Rui

Microsoft: 68 patents #165 of 40,388Top 1%
📍 Sammamish, WA: #31 of 2,558 inventorsTop 2%
🗺 Washington: #605 of 76,902 inventorsTop 1%
Overall (All Time): #31,183 of 4,157,543Top 1%
68
Patents All Time

Issued Patents All Time

Showing 26–50 of 68 patents

Patent #TitleCo-InventorsDate
7783075 Background blurring for video conferencing Cha Zhang, Li-wei He 2010-08-24
7774703 Virtual shadow awareness for multi-user editors Sasa Junuzovic, Prasun Dewan 2010-08-10
7739109 System and process for muting audio transmission during a computer network-based, multi-party teleconferencing session 2010-06-15
7725395 System and method for devising a human interactive proof that determines whether a remote client is a human or a computer program Zicheng Liu 2010-05-25
7634533 Systems and methods for real-time audio-visual communication and data collaboration in a network conference environment Eric Rudolph, Henrique S. Malvar, Li-wei He, Michael F. Cohen, Ivan Tashev 2009-12-15
7620552 Annotating programs for automatic summary generation Anoop Gupta, Alejandro Acero 2009-11-17
7613686 Image retrieval based on relevance feedback 2009-11-03
7612794 System and method for applying digital make-up in video conferencing Li-wei He, Michael F. Cohen, Shinichi Manaka 2009-11-03
7589760 Distributed presentations employing inputs from multiple video cameras located at multiple sites and customizable display screen configurations Cha Zhang, Bin Yu 2009-09-15
7580054 Automated online broadcasting system and method using an omni-directional camera system for viewing meetings over a computer network Anoop Gupta, Johnathan J. Cadiz, Ross Cutler 2009-08-25
7515172 Automated online broadcasting system and method using an omni-directional camera system for viewing meetings over a computer network Anoop Gupta, Johnathan J. Cadiz, Ross Cutler 2009-04-07
7512883 Portable solution for automatic camera management Michael Wallick, Le He 2009-03-31
7506356 Skimming continuous multimedia content Anoop Gupta, Li-wei He, Francis C. Li 2009-03-17
7493340 Image retrieval based on relevance feedback 2009-02-17
7433495 Automatic detection and tracking of multiple individuals using multiple cues Yunqiang Chen 2008-10-07
7428000 System and method for distributed meetings Ross Cutler, Anoop Gupta 2008-09-23
7428315 Automatic detection and tracking of multiple individuals using multiple cues Yunqiang Chen 2008-09-23
7417983 Decentralized architecture and protocol for voice conferencing Li-wei He, Dinei Florencio 2008-08-26
7403894 Annotating programs for automatic summary generations Anoop Gupta, Alejandro Acero 2008-07-22
7379848 Event-based system and process for recording and playback of collaborative electronic presentations Bin Yu 2008-05-27
7349005 Automated video production system and method using expert video production rules for online publishing of lectures Anoop Gupta, Qiong Liu 2008-03-25
7349008 Automated camera management system and method for capturing presentations using videography rules Anoop Gupta, Jonathan T. Grudin 2008-03-25
7313808 Browsing continuous multimedia content Anoop Gupta, Li-wei He, Francis C. Li 2007-12-25
7305095 System and process for locating a speaker using 360 degree sound source localization 2007-12-04
7293280 Skimming continuous multimedia content Anoop Gupta, Li-wei He, Francis C. Li 2007-11-06